[發明專利]一種檢測隱藏在網站腳本中非法鏈接的方法有效
| 申請號: | 201410697407.4 | 申請日: | 2014-11-26 |
| 公開(公告)號: | CN105704099B | 公開(公告)日: | 2019-03-22 |
| 發明(設計)人: | 郝增帥;魏桂臣;楊成明;李凌 | 申請(專利權)人: | 國家電網公司;中國電力科學研究院;全球能源互聯網研究院 |
| 主分類號: | H04L29/06 | 分類號: | H04L29/06 |
| 代理公司: | 北京安博達知識產權代理有限公司 11271 | 代理人: | 徐國文 |
| 地址: | 100031 *** | 國省代碼: | 北京;11 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 一種 檢測 隱藏 網站 腳本 非法 鏈接 方法 | ||
1.一種檢測隱藏在網站腳本中非法鏈接的方法,所述非法鏈接是黑鏈;其特征在于:所述方法包括建立檢測規則庫的過程和檢測黑鏈過程;
所述建立檢測規則庫的過程包括以下步驟:
(1)獲取網站源代碼數據;
所述步驟(1)中數據通過對目標的頁面元素分析處理獲得;
(2)對黑鏈進行過濾和識別;
所述步驟(2)中的過濾和識別過程為:
獲取頁面元素中URL;
過濾頁面元素中域名地址數據;
根據制定好的白名單和訪問數據閥值進行初步黑鏈過濾與識別;
所述URL通過對網站頁面元素信息進行解析獲得;通過排除法對數據進行過濾;
(3)判別黑鏈;
所述步驟(3)中判別過程為:
獲取網站源代碼中所有URL信息;
排除網站源代碼中URL信息數據;
根據黑名單和關鍵字檢測來判別黑鏈;
(4)網站源代碼提取超級連接檢測和網站參數檢測;
(5)將超級連接檢測數據和網站參數檢測數據整合并發送至數據庫;
所述檢測黑鏈過程是對所述數據庫中的數據進行檢測。
2.如權利要求1所述的一種檢測隱藏在網站腳本中非法鏈接的方法,其特征在于:所述頁面元素包括標簽和編碼。
3.如權利要求1所述的一種檢測隱藏在網站腳本中非法鏈接的方法,其特征在于:所述白名單為公司正常鏈接地址數據或已知鏈接數據,其余均為非法鏈接;
所述訪問數據閥值依據公司數據鏈接統計,根據時間、訪問數量及數據流量設定數據閥值。
4.如權利要求1所述的一種檢測隱藏在網站腳本中非法鏈接的方法,其特征在于:所述網站源代碼中URL信息數據排除過程為:通過將解析特定網頁的標簽、獲取的隱藏區域源代碼中URL數據和所述白名單進行比對,通過對比結果來進行數據排除;所述黑名單通過所述對比結果確定;所述特定的網頁的標簽包括經過編碼過的URL或白名單以外的URL。
5.如權利要求1所述的一種檢測隱藏在網站腳本中非法鏈接的方法,其特征在于:所述檢測黑鏈過程是通過黑鏈的特征屬性對所述數據庫進行檢測。
6.如權利要求1所述的一種檢測隱藏在網站腳本中非法鏈接的方法,其特征在于:所述黑鏈的特征屬性包括style屬性控制標簽隱藏、減小marquee滾動文字值、隱藏腳本控制標簽、隱藏CSS樣式控制標簽和隱藏JS輸出標簽。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于國家電網公司;中國電力科學研究院;全球能源互聯網研究院,未經國家電網公司;中國電力科學研究院;全球能源互聯網研究院許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201410697407.4/1.html,轉載請聲明來源鉆瓜專利網。





